How to Pack A Bike To Ship

It is important to ensure you’re using a specific box specifically for bikes, not just a standard box, no matter what method you pick. There are several methods to find an excellent cycling box.

  1. You can get one delivered to you by a service company such as BikeFlights. They have a lot of experience with shipping bikes. They will be certain that you receive the right container to fit your bicycle. This is an element of the service they provide.
  2. Purchase an item. You can purchase an online box from Amazon or any other source. It’s not expensive, perhaps about $10, plus shipping.
  3. Find one at a nearby bike store. The bikes that bicycle shops sell are in bicycle boxes, which is ideal for shipping bicycles. If you’re in a tight spot with your local bike shop, you might be able to find a bike box. They usually have a few in stock to ship.
  4. The next step is disassembling the bike. The disassembly process is universal, regardless of whether you’re shipping a tri bike tri-bike, gravel bike, mountain bike, or anything. There is no need to take apart the whole thing to make sure it can fit inside the box. It usually requires removing the front part of the bike, taking the seat off, and securing any other parts that could move during transport. However, you will need different bike tools.

If you can hear metal-on-metal while moving the box around, it is important to lift it and examine what could be the metal rubbing. The bike should be completely cushioned, not rubbing on other metals, and not moving within the box.

It is possible to accomplish this yourself if you have the equipment and know-how to use bikes. It is also possible to bring it to a bicycle store and request them to handle it.

A quick call to the local bicycle shop revealed that they would take apart and then professionally pack a bike inside a used bike shipping box for just $50. After that, they deal with BikeFlights to take the bike to its destination and then pass the cost on to you without charge.

What happens when my bike Arrives At My Destination?

Many bikers prefer having their bikes shipped to a bike shop in their location rather than an address in private or at the hotel.

It is safer to shop at bike shops than letting your bike hang outside on someone’s front lawn or in a hotel’s storage area. A bike thief is frequent.

Apart from safety, another benefit of local bike shops is that they can help you reassemble your bike.

This is an additional cost; however, it’s a good cost for this convenience. You might want to talk before visiting the bike shop to inform them that they will be arriving.

When you arrive at the destination, you’ll have your bike waiting for you. If there’s no local bike shop within the location, you’re heading to make sure you inform the hotel or the locals of the location where your bike will be.

You can ask them to call or text you when your bike is delivered. If your bike was shipped to the address of a private person or hotel, it is your responsibility to repair your bicycle.

Make sure you pack your bike’s accessories in your bicycle case or the shipping box along with your bike. Shipping services will not compensate for any damage to your bicycle if it’s not properly packed.

But… Bicycle shipping companies, such as BiikeFlights, can provide good insurance in case your bike is damaged in the process of shipping.

Whatever company you pick, make sure you check their policies regarding insurance and shell out the cash to get the most comprehensive protection for your bicycle. This assures you you’ll be sure that the bike reaches you without incident.

How to Take Your Bike on a Train?

Many local commuter trains, and distance trains, permit bicycles. Trains that commute require you to arrive early and travel through areas specifically designed that are specifically designed for bicycles.

They let you ride on the train riding your bicycle for as long as you are in the same place. Trains for commuters often restrict the number of bikes allowed per vehicle.

For example, the Chicago Transit Authority allows just two bikes per car. Amtrak provides train-side checking, where bikes are checked and stored in baggage cars and carry-ons bike racks. Bicycle racks or in areas within the coach for passengers. Most Amtrak costs as low as $20 to transport your bike. You can purchase your bike at the time you purchase your ticket.

Bikeflights.com – Special Bicycle Delivery Service

BikeFlights is a bicycle shipping service affiliated with bike shops around the world. If you’d like to delegate the packing task to experts, You can visit the BikeFlights website to find the list of bike shops they partner with. They will place your bike into a brand new or used bike case and transport it to wherever you want to take it. If it’s sent to a different bike shop affiliated with it, then they’ll take it out and put your bike together when you arrive at your location. The shipping cost is around $60, including the box and disassembly.

What Is The Cheapest Way To Ship A Bike?

Generally, here are some tips you can use to ship your bike cheaply:

Use a smaller shipping container.

Instead of going for oversize bicycle shipping containers, go for smaller ones. Remember, you’ll be taking the bike apart, and as long as the frame and wheels can fit in the container, everything else will. The most important thing is to remove the front wheel. Take the bike on the plane.

Some airlines allow you to bring a bike on board as luggage as long as you meet their specifications. So, if your bike is not heavier than 50 pounds, check with the airline to see if you can check it.

Settle for basic shipping

Most bike shipping services have the basic shipping package, which usually is the slowest but cheapest option. So, settle for basic shipping if you don’t mind waiting for the bike for a few extra days.

Deflate the tires

By deflating the tires, you slightly reduce the wheel size, reducing the shipping cost.
